Strawberry Pavlova Roll
Prep & cooking time: 35 mins
Serves 6
Ingredients
- 4 egg whites
- ¾ cup caster sugar
- 1 tsp vinegar
- 1 tsp cornflour
- ½ tsp vanilla extract
- 300ml thickened cream
- ¼ cup strawberry jam
- 250g strawberries, chopped
- 1 passionfruit
Method
1. Preheat oven to 175o Line a swiss roll tin (22cm x 32cm) or similar size tray with baking paper.
2. In a large bowl, beat egg whites until soft peaks form. Slowly add sugar & continue beating until mixture is smooth & glossy & all sugar is dissolved.
3. Fold through vinegar, cornflour & vanilla.
4. Pour into lined tin & spread out evenly. Bake in preheated oven for 15 mins.
5. Allow to cool completely in tin before turning out onto a sheet of baking paper sprinkled with caster sugar.
6. Whip cream. Spread jam over the base of the meringue, then cover with cream. Top with strawberries (reserving some to decorate the top of the roll).
7. Roll up from the long side & place on a plate, still covered with baking paper. Can be refrigerated for up to 24 hrs before serving.
8. Prior to serving, remove baking paper. Top with extra cream, strawberries & passionfruit.
